Buscar

s STRUCT e UNION são recursos fundamentais em linguagem C para criação de tipos de dados personalizados. Ambas permitem combinar diferentes tipos d...

s STRUCT e UNION são recursos fundamentais em linguagem C para criação de tipos de dados personalizados. Ambas permitem combinar diferentes tipos de dados em uma única variável, de modo a armazenar informações relacionadas em uma estrutura mais organizada e de fácil acesso. Avalie as alternativas disponíveis, assinalando a opção que apresenta a diferença entre as estruturas STRUCT e UNION em linguagem C: A STRUCT é usado para agrupar variáveis de tipos diferentes, enquanto UNION é usado para agrupar variáveis de tipos iguais. B STRUCT armazena diferentes tipos de dados em diferentes campos, enquanto UNION permite que diferentes campos compartilhem o mesmo espaço de memória. C STRUCT armazena diferentes tipos de dados em diferentes campos, enquanto UNION armazena apenas um tipo de dado em um campo. D STRUCT permite que diferentes campos compartilhem o mesmo espaço de memória, enquanto UNION armazenam diferentes tipos de dados em diferentes campos. E STRUCT e UNION são sinônimos em C e podem ser usadas indistintamente.

💡 1 Resposta

User badge image

Ed Verified user icon

A opção correta que apresenta a diferença entre as estruturas STRUCT e UNION em linguagem C é a letra B: "STRUCT armazena diferentes tipos de dados em diferentes campos, enquanto UNION permite que diferentes campos compartilhem o mesmo espaço de memória". Na estrutura STRUCT, cada campo tem seu próprio espaço de memória, permitindo que diferentes tipos de dados sejam armazenados em diferentes campos. Já na estrutura UNION, todos os campos compartilham o mesmo espaço de memória, permitindo que diferentes tipos de dados sejam armazenados no mesmo campo. Isso significa que, em uma UNION, apenas um campo pode ser acessado de cada vez, enquanto em uma STRUCT, todos os campos podem ser acessados simultaneamente.

0
Dislike0

✏️ Responder

SetasNegritoItálicoSublinhadoTachadoCitaçãoCódigoLista numeradaLista com marcadoresSubscritoSobrescritoDiminuir recuoAumentar recuoCor da fonteCor de fundoAlinhamentoLimparInserir linkImagemFórmula

Para escrever sua resposta aqui, entre ou crie uma conta

User badge image

Outros materiais